Pearl R. (Rock) Durham

Obituary

Class of 1914
1897 – Aug. 13, 1977
Pearl R. Durham
Pearl Rock Durham, 81, 1050 Parkway Drive NW, died Saturday in a local nursing home.
Born in Kent, Ind., she came to Salem in 1976 from New Meadows, Idaho.
Survivors include her widower, Ira A.; daughters Allene Whiteley, Salem, and Hazel Vanderbrink, Homer, Alaska; brother Charles Rock, Ontario; sisters Ruby Lint, Ruth Robinette, and Rebekah Morrison, all of Boise, Idaho, Opal Preston, Portland, and Dorothy Woodward, Idaho; six grandchildren and one great-grandchild.
Graveside services will be at 10 a.m. Tuesday in Restlawn Memory Gardens. Howell-Edwards-Doerksen Mortuary is in charge.
The family suggests contributions to the Salem Hospital Foundation Equipment Fund.
From The Capital Journal Salem, Oregon · Monday, August 15, 1977
